TVShowsOnDVD’s Gord Lacey is quite pissed about this Tuesday’s DVD release of Robot Chicken: Season 2 Uncensored, and he has very good reason to be. A whole segment, “The Archies” during the episode “Veggies For Sloth”, has been removed from this release branded “Uncensored”. Ugh. Not only that but the Christmas Special episode is included with only censored audio… :/
